Part-time comedian and full-time worrier Neil Hughes probably isnt the kind of person you would expect to write a helpful book.Hes an idiot. At least, according to his Inner Critic. But, during his anxious bumbling through existence, he has somehow figured out how to be free from nervous thoughts, unpleasant feelings and panic.Oh... and he worked out the Meaning of Life, too.In this humorous exploration of an anxious life, Neil mixes hilarious and embarrassing real-life stories with inventive fantasy as he shows how you can learn to understand yourself and manage your anxieties.Despite the constant interruptions of his Inner Critic, he explores the workings of the brain, love, relationships, purpose, contentment... and even death and the Meaning of Life itself.
